Definitions
1.NounAny plant of the family Cyperaceae.
Any plant of the genus Carex, the true sedges; perennial herbs with triangular jointless stems, a spiked inflorescence, and long grass-like leaves which are usually rough on the margins and midrib.

3.NounAny of various other plants resembling true sedges, such as Gentiana rubricaulis and Andropogon virginicus.
4.NounA dry fly used in fly fishing, designed to resemble a sedge or caddis fly.
5.NounObsolete spelling of siege.
6.NounA flock of herons, cranes, or bitterns.
